استخدام تحويل المستندات

في العصر الرقمي، تتعامل الشركات والأفراد مع كمية هائلة من المعلومات والبيانات. وغالبًا ما يتم تخزين هذه المعلومات بتنسيقات ملفات مختلفة، وتنشأ الحاجة إلى تحويل المستندات من تنسيق إلى آخر. قد يكون تحويل المستندات يدويًا مهمة تستغرق وقتًا طويلاً وعرضة للأخطاء، خاصة عند التعامل مع كميات كبيرة من البيانات. ومع ذلك، مع ظهور المكتبات المتقدمة مثل Aspose.Words for Java، أصبح تحويل المستندات أمرًا سهلاً.

ما هو Aspose.Words لـ Java؟

Aspose.Words for Java هي مكتبة معالجة مستندات قوية تتيح لمطوري Java إنشاء مستندات Word ومعالجتها وتحويلها برمجيًا. سواء كنت بحاجة إلى إنشاء تقارير أو دمج مستندات أو تنفيذ مهام معالجة نصوص أو تحويل مستندات إلى تنسيقات مختلفة، توفر Aspose.Words مجموعة شاملة من واجهات برمجة التطبيقات لتلبية متطلباتك.

لماذا تختار Aspose.Words لتحويل المستندات؟

قد يكون تحويل المستندات عملية معقدة، خاصة عند التعامل مع تنسيقات وخطوط وتخطيطات وأنماط مختلفة. يقدم Aspose.Words for Java عدة أسباب مقنعة تجعله الخيار المثالي لتحويل المستندات:

دعم التنسيق الواسع:

يدعم Aspose.Words مجموعة واسعة من تنسيقات المستندات، بما في ذلك DOCX وDOC وRTF وPDF وEPUB وHTML والمزيد. وهذا يعني أنه يمكنك تحويل المستندات من وإلى تنسيقات مختلفة دون عناء.

تحويل عالي الدقة:

عند تحويل المستندات، يعد الحفاظ على دقة المحتوى أمرًا بالغ الأهمية. يضمن Aspose.Words أن المستندات المحولة تحتفظ بالتنسيق الأصلي والأنماط والصور والعناصر الأخرى بدقة.

دمج المستندات:

يتيح لك Aspose.Words دمج مستندات متعددة في مستند واحد، مما يجعل إدارة المعلومات وتوزيعها أسهل.

ميزات معالجة الكلمات:

باستخدام Aspose.Words، يمكنك تنفيذ مهام معالجة الكلمات المتقدمة، مثل البحث عن النص واستبداله، والعمل مع الفقرات والجداول، ومعالجة بيانات تعريف المستندات.

استقلال المنصة:

Aspose.Words مستقل عن النظام الأساسي، وهذا يعني أنه يعمل بسلاسة على أنظمة التشغيل المختلفة، مما يجعله متعدد الاستخدامات وقابل للتكيف مع بيئات التطوير المختلفة.

تحويل المستندات باستخدام Aspose.Words للغة Java

دعنا نستعرض دليلًا خطوة بخطوة حول كيفية الاستفادة من ميزة تحويل المستندات في Aspose.Words for Java. في هذا المثال، سنقوم بتحويل مستند Word إلى PDF.

الخطوة 1: إعداد البيئة

قبل أن نبدأ، تأكد من تنزيل Aspose.Words for Java وتثبيته في مشروعك. احصل على ترخيص صالح من موقع Aspose على الويب لتجنب أي قيود تقييم.

الخطوة 2: تحميل المستند

للبدء، قم بتحميل مستند Word الذي تريد تحويله:

// تحميل مستند Word المصدر
Document doc = new Document("input.docx");

الخطوة 3: التحويل إلى PDF

بعد ذلك، قم بتحويل مستند Word المحمل إلى PDF:

// حفظ المستند بصيغة PDF
doc.save("output.pdf", SaveFormat.PDF);

الخطوة 4: التحويل إلى تنسيقات أخرى

بالإضافة إلى تنسيق PDF، يتيح لك برنامج Aspose.Words for Java تحويل المستندات إلى تنسيقات أخرى متنوعة. وفيما يلي بعض الأمثلة:

التحويل إلى RTF

// حفظ المستند بصيغة RTF
doc.save("output.rtf", SaveFormat.RTF);

التحويل إلى HTML

// حفظ المستند بصيغة HTML
doc.save("output.html", SaveFormat.HTML);

التحويل إلى EPUB

// حفظ المستند بصيغة EPUB
doc.save("output.epub", SaveFormat.EPUB);

نصائح لتحويل المستندات بشكل فعال

لضمان عملية تحويل مستندات سلسة وفعالة، ضع في اعتبارك النصائح التالية:

توافق تنسيق المستند:

تأكد من أن تنسيقات المصدر والهدف متوافقة مع Aspose.Words.مرجع واجهة برمجة تطبيقات Aspose.Words Java للتنسيقات المدعومة.

معالجة الاستثناءات:

عند التعامل مع عدد كبير من المستندات، قد تحدث أخطاء أثناء عملية التحويل. قم بتنفيذ معالجة الاستثناءات المناسبة لتحديد هذه المشكلات ومعالجتها بسلاسة.

ضمان الجودة:

قبل نشر ميزة تحويل المستندات في بيئة الإنتاج، اختبر عملية التحويل جيدًا باستخدام أنواع وأحجام مختلفة من المستندات للتحقق من دقة وصدق الإخراج.

خاتمة

يعد تحويل المستندات جانبًا بالغ الأهمية لإدارة البيانات وتبادل المعلومات في عالم اليوم سريع الخطى. يقدم Aspose.Words for Java حلاً ممتازًا لمطوري Java الذين يحتاجون إلى تحويل المستندات بكفاءة وموثوقية. بفضل دعمه الشامل للتنسيقات والتحويل عالي الدقة وقدرات معالجة الكلمات، يعمل Aspose.Words على تبسيط عملية تحويل المستندات، مما يوفر الوقت والجهد للمطورين والشركات على حد سواء.

استعد للاستفادة من ميزة تحويل المستندات القوية في Aspose.Words for Java وتبسيط مهام إدارة المستندات الخاصة بك اليوم!

الأسئلة الشائعة

س1: هل يمكن لـ Aspose.Words for Java تحويل المستندات بكميات كبيرة؟

نعم، يمكن لبرنامج Aspose.Words for Java التعامل مع تحويل المستندات المجمعة بسهولة. يمكنك معالجة مستندات متعددة دفعة واحدة لتوفير الوقت والجهد.

س2: هل Aspose.Words مناسب لتحويل المستندات المستندة إلى السحابة؟

بالتأكيد! Aspose.Words for Java متوافق مع البيئات المستندة إلى السحابة، مما يسمح لك بتنفيذ إمكانيات تحويل المستندات في تطبيقات السحابة.

س3: هل يتطلب Aspose.Words معرفة متعمقة بتنسيق ملف Word؟

على الرغم من أن بعض المعرفة بتنسيق ملف Word قد تكون مفيدة، فإن Aspose.Words يلخص تعقيدات التنسيق، مما يجعل من السهل نسبيًا على المطورين العمل مع مستندات Word برمجيًا.